1. What is an Autel OBD2 Scanner?
An Autel OBD2 scanner is a sophisticated electronic device designed to access and interpret data from a vehicle’s On-Board Diagnostics (OBD) system. These auto diagnostic tools allow users to read diagnostic trouble codes (DTCs), monitor real-time vehicle data, perform advanced functions like actuation tests and adaptations, and much more. In essence, an Autel scanner acts as a translator, converting complex automotive data into understandable information that can be used to diagnose and repair vehicle issues efficiently. 5. Understanding OBD2 Protocols
OBD2 (On-Board Diagnostics II) is a standardized system used in most vehicles since 1996 to monitor engine and emissions-related components. Understanding OBD2 protocols is crucial for effectively using an Autel OBD2 scanner. Here’s a breakdown of key OBD2 concepts:
- Diagnostic Trouble Codes (DTCs): These are codes stored in the vehicle’s computer that indicate a specific problem or malfunction. Autel scanners read these codes, providing a starting point for diagnosis.
- Live Data: This refers to real-time information from various sensors and components in the vehicle. Monitoring live data can help identify problems that don’t trigger DTCs.
- Freeze Frame Data: When a DTC is stored, the vehicle’s computer also records a snapshot of the sensor values at the time the fault occurred. This “freeze frame” data can provide valuable context for diagnosing intermittent problems.
- I/M Readiness: This indicates whether the vehicle’s emissions systems have completed their self-tests. This is important for passing emissions inspections.
6. How to Use an Autel OBD2 Scanner: A Step-by-Step Guide
Using an Autel OBD2 scanner is generally straightforward. Here’s a general guide:
- Connect the Scanner: Locate the OBD2 port in your vehicle (usually under the dashboard) and plug in the scanner’s cable.
- Power On: Turn the ignition key to the “on” position (without starting the engine) and power on the scanner.
- Identify the Vehicle: The scanner may prompt you to enter the vehicle’s make, model, and year. Some scanners can automatically identify the vehicle using the VIN (Vehicle Identification Number).
- Select Diagnostic Functions: Choose the desired diagnostic function, such as “Read Codes,” “Live Data,” or “Special Functions.”
- Interpret the Results: The scanner will display the results of the diagnostic tests. Consult your vehicle’s service manual or a qualified technician for help interpreting the results.
- Clear Codes (Optional): If you have repaired the underlying problem, you can use the scanner to clear the DTCs. However, be aware that clearing codes without fixing the issue will only temporarily hide the problem.
7. Advanced Functions and Special Features of Autel Scanners
Beyond basic OBD2 functions, Autel scanners offer a range of advanced features that can greatly enhance your diagnostic capabilities:
- Bi-Directional Control (Active Tests): This allows you to send commands to specific components in the vehicle to test their functionality. For example, you can activate the fuel pump, turn on the cooling fan, or cycle the ABS solenoids.
- ECU Coding: This allows you to reprogram or customize the vehicle’s electronic control units (ECUs) to change settings, enable features, or install new components.
- Adaptation Resets: After replacing certain components (like the throttle body or mass airflow sensor), you may need to perform an adaptation reset to teach the ECU the new component’s characteristics.
- Special Functions: Autel scanners offer a variety of special functions, such as oil reset, EPB reset, ABS bleeding, DPF regeneration, and more. These functions can save you time and money by eliminating the need for specialized tools or procedures.

11. Common OBD2 Diagnostic Scenarios and Solutions
Here are some common OBD2 diagnostic scenarios and how an Autel scanner can help:
Scenario | Symptoms | Autel Scanner Solution |
---|---|---|
Check Engine Light (CEL) is on | CEL illuminated on the dashboard. | Read DTCs to identify the cause of the CEL. |
Engine misfire | Rough idling, lack of power, poor fuel economy. | Read DTCs, view live data (misfire counters), perform cylinder balance test. |
ABS warning light | ABS light illuminated on the dashboard, loss of ABS function. | Read DTCs, view live data (wheel speed sensors), perform ABS module tests. |
SRS (airbag) warning light | SRS light illuminated on the dashboard. | Read DTCs, check airbag module status. |
Poor fuel economy | Noticeable decrease in fuel mileage. | View live data (O2 sensor readings, MAF sensor readings), check for vacuum leaks. |
Transmission problems | Erratic shifting, slipping, failure to shift. | Read DTCs, view live data (transmission temperature, shift solenoid status), perform transmission adaptation reset. |
TPMS warning light | TPMS light illuminated on the dashboard, low tire pressure. | Read DTCs, check TPMS sensor status, relearn TPMS sensors. |
Battery drain | Car battery keeps dying. | Perform a parasitic draw test to identify the source of the drain. |
